Solutions Insights - April - NZ's Investment Landscape
Welcome to our new insights blog, brought to you by the Invest New Zealand Solutions Team. Today our Director of Solutions, Stephanie Cooper-Poka, brings her recent insights in the New Zealand investment landscape and she believes is driving these trends.
Rise in Bridging Rounds and Convertible Notes: We're witnessing a surge in the utilisation of bridging rounds and convertible notes among startups and emerging businesses. These alternative financing options offer flexibility and agility, allowing companies to secure crucial funding while navigating uncertain market conditions.
Exploration of Alternative Funding Options: There's a growing curiosity among businesses and investors alike regarding alternative funding avenues. Whether it's exploring crowdfunding platforms or venture debt, there's a growing appetite for diversifying investment strategies and capitalising on innovative funding models.
Demand for Debt and Working Capital Modelling: With the economic landscape evolving rapidly, there's an increasing demand for sophisticated debt and working capital modelling. Investors and businesses are prioritising financial resilience and efficiency, driving the need for robust modelling frameworks to optimise capital allocation and cashflow.
Pressure on Founders: In the current dynamic environment, founders are facing mounting pressure from existing shareholders and boards to safeguard their investments, maximise returns and mitigate risk. Effective communication and transparent governance practices are proving useful tools.
In conclusion, what we are seeing reflects the resilience and adaptability of New Zealand's investment ecosystem. By embracing innovation, exploring diverse financing options, and fostering collaborative partnerships, we're poised to unlock new opportunities and drive sustainable growth in the ever-evolving landscape.

About Stephanie Cooper-Poka, Investment Director - Solutions
Ko Opotoki te maunga. Ko Ōhura te awa. Ko Ngāti Maniapoto, Taranaki ōku iwi. Ko Te Rukirangi te marae. Ko Stephanie Cooper-Poka ahau.
Stephanie is an Associate Director leading a team of analysts in the Solutions team while also supporting the Māori Investment Team accelerate Māori development through investment. A Chartered Accountant, Stephanie has a career spanning fourteen years in commercial and financial leadership roles.
Most recently, Stephanie has been supporting Māori organisations - Ngāti Porou Holding Company and Whakaata Māori, previously known as Māori Television.
Stephanie was the Finance Transformation Lead with Ngāti Porou Holding Company and held executive roles during her four years at Whakaata Māori including Director of People & Finance and most recently, Director of Business Growth and Partnerships.
Her earlier career spans more than a decade in finance management working for companies that include BrightStar, Smartfoods Limited, Villa Maria Estate, Lion and AMP Financial Services.
Stephanie holds a Bachelor of Business and a Graduate Diploma, with majors in Accounting and Finance from Auckland University of Technology (AUT). She is a Chartered Accountant and Registered Mentor with Chartered Accountants Australia & New Zealand.
